Subject: Consent banner cut-over — summary

Hi Soren,

The Bramleigh consent banner went fully live last night across all Verancia-hosted properties. The legacy opt-out cookie is now read-only; new consent states are written exclusively to the Lattice consent store, and we verified dual-read parity over a 48-hour window before flipping the final flag. No consent records were dropped during the transition, and the audit log covers every write. For your records, the banner service now runs with the configuration below.

deployment values, hadug-bagef:
ralwyn:
  log_level: warn
  metrics_host: metrics.ralwyn.tolvaqsys.internal
  pin: 6724
  pool_size: 4

Finance Review Summary — Joint Venture Proposal

Heads of department: the proposed venture with Kelbourne Industrial clears our hurdle rate under base and downside cases. Capital outlay is split evenly; payback lands in year four. Key exposures: currency swings in the Marlen region and an unresolved IP carve-out. Finance recommends proceeding to final diligence. Strategic context is in the confidential note below.

confidential, yafof-tawef: The finance team signed off on a budget of $34.3 million for Project Zorox. The renewal with Aldethax Freight closes at $12.7 million a year, 10 percent below the last contract.

Hi Solveig,

Handing over release duties for the Inkrender markdown rendering pipeline. Current state: the sanitizer stage was rebuilt last sprint, and every rendered-output artifact now carries a provenance record checked at deploy time. For the security review, note that raw HTML passthrough remains disabled and the fuzzing suite runs on each candidate build. Verification logs live in the release archive for ninety days. Candidate artifacts for the next release must verify against the key below.

deploy key for yadup-badug: bky6_rLH3qD